WebSep 29, 2024 · The path to becoming a CHES includes a mixture of education, experience and successfully passing a certification exam administered by the National Commission for Health Education Credentialing (NCHEC) to demonstrate competency of the 7 areas of responsibility incumbent on CHES practitioners. WebHealth Education Specialist Responsibilities and Duties. As a certified health education specialist (CHES), you'll work with individuals and communities to improve or maintain their health by engaging in behaviors that promote positive health. You'll also be responsible for setting up and managing various programs aimed at providing information ... WebThe job of a Certified Strength and Conditioning Specialist is to train athletes in order to improve their athletic performance. This is done through sport-specific testing sessions, designing and implementing safe and effective strength training and conditioning programs, and giving guidance in nutrition and injury prevention.
